PRESS STATEMENT

STATEMENT BY EDO CIVIL SOCIETY ORGANISATIONS (EDOCSO) ON ECONOMIC HARDSHIP AND UNBEARABLE HUNGER ON CITIZENS OF NIGERIA AND DEMAND TO END IT NOW BY THE FEDERAL GOVERNMENT OF NIGERIA. DELIVERED ON SATURDAY, 10TH FEBRUARY, 2024

We welcome all the ever steadfast comrades, citizens of our great nation and residents of Edo state, members of the press and distinguished ladies and gentlemen to this press conference.

The Edo Civil Society Organisations (EDOCSO) having observed and analysed carefully the cause of the unbearable hunger and economic hardship in Nigeria today, we discovered and concluded, that it’s as a result of the wickedness and inaptitude of the government of today who do not care about the welfare of the Nigeria citizens, and as such this is a breach of the contract entered by president Bola Ahmed Asiwaju Tunubu on the 29th day of may 2023 when he took the oat of office. And since that first day of taking over the leadership of Nigeria, Nigeria as a country has known no peace in terms of our daily living, starting from the increase in fuel price till date, continuous rising of dollar that has affected everything in Nigeria including farm produced that comes from our local farm to our markets today, this has make the saying that whatever goes up must surely come down an irony, considering dollar – naira exchange rate and suffering in Nigeria.

With dismay, pain and agony we have watched Nigerians groan in pains even when we try to assist as individual from our own personal struggles is still never enough, and this has led to the continuous rising of suicide being committed by Nigerians everyday because they can no longer bear the hunger and sufferings, woman are turning to widows and men widowers, children becoming fatherless or motherless all because, parents can no longer bear the pain of watching their children suffering, as a result of not being able to provide a meal for their children.

Is it the crime that has increased all over the 36 states including the FCT ? everyday we hear and experience kidnapping, arm robbery all over the country,
that even the common local Farmer, Petty trader and mechanics are now being kidnapped in Nigeria, in exchange for whatever the kidnappers can scoop for themselves from innocent citizens as ramsom. The federal government has suddenly become somewhat deaf and dumb that they have refused to act or do anything about it, the almighty Giant of Africa has suddenly become Handicapped

Today in our markets, we can not even buy products manufactured by us locally, even the foods we bring from our local farms, all because the prices of food and all other things are going up every blessed days, and the government supposedly have Agencies that controls market price, while these agencies watch in their slumber with their hands folded doing nothing to correct these abnormallies in the system and yet we say we have government in Nigeria?

Citizens get sick in Nigeria today, you can’t even afford money to buy common paracetamol, there are no health centers or government hospital to go to by citizen’s to be attended to, with little or no money. In some cases you go to the very limited hospitals and you are not well attended to by professionals because of it’s shortage, you can’t even get drugs from these few hospitals that are available and yet the wife of the president could donate 100,000 dollars to Sierra Leone to build hospital when we have needs for it here in Nigeria, how do you give what you don’t have? or is it the billions of naira that are been misappropriated or diverted into personal pockets by known and unknown government officials under this federal government everyday with impunity, and yet the perpetrators walk freely on the streets, money that could be use to better the Nigeria Society and citizens.

We also wants to state here that we are most disappointed in the National House Of Assemblies who has become a puppet in the hand of the Executive not knowing the power the constitution gave them to serve the people, but unfortunately we have slumbering representative who originally don’t know why they were sent to the National House Of Assemblies. But feel it’s their time to enrich themselves at the expense of Nigerians and we think to the extent of their uselessness, they should all go home, so Nigerians can now conveniently know they have a country without legislators.

Flowing from the above, it is clear of the general sufferings that Nigerians has been plunged into by the federal government since the day of taking over, due to the removal of fuel subsidy without proper plans on ground to ensure the welfare of Nigerians, and of course the further devalue of our Naira till date.

We say to the federal government led by president Asiwaju Bola Ahmed Tinubu, that he has failed in his responsibilities and agreement reached with Nigerians, in Section 14 subsection 2b and Section 16 subsection 1b of the 1999 Constitution of the federal republic of Nigeria. And as such have made the following demands

OUR DEMANDS

  1. That as a matter of Urgency put in place all machineries to ensure proper market price regulations to end the current Economic Hardship in Nigeria.
  2. That all Economic processes to give value to our currency be put in place.
  3. A proper Fair and citizens friendly policies be put in place to ensure economic stability in Nigeria.
  4. All security measures to end insecurity be activated immediately.
  5. If the Legislators are not ready to be Legislators and live up to their responsibilities and hold executive to perform according in with the constitution, they should shot down the Houses of assembly and go home, before we begin a call back on all of them.

CONCLUSION

We want to state clearly, that failure for the federal government to swing into emergency Action to end this HUNGER and Economic Suffering In Nigeria within the next two weeks, The President and the Vice should resign so we can elect a better leader, or we at Edo Civil Society Organisations (EDOCSO), will have no option than to mobilize other citizens all over the country on a Tunubu Shetima must go protest, and we shall ensure a change in the Leadership of Nigeria government to prove that indeed section 14 subsection 2a can be activated on any person elected into place of leadership.

LEADERSHIP SUMMIT 2024

EDO CIVIL SOCIETY ORGANISATIONS HOLDS 2ND EDITION OF HER ANNUAL LEADERSHIP SUBMIT

The leadership submit which held on Friday 12th January 2024 featured a guest speaker in the person of Mr Tony Abolo a leadership coach who came to lecture participants on the Theme: LEADERSHIP, THE IMPACT ON THE SOCIETY

The leadership of EDOCSO and other executive members from various affiliate organisations and study centres across the state were all in attendance

Some of the purpose of the annual leadership submit is to review the activities of the organisation in the past years, to set agenda for the new year, to strengthen and build on the mental and intellectual capacity of leaders in the network and to strategize on how to make the organisation better and stronger in years to come.

There were questions from participants and answers were given by the speaker, some of the past leaders and the interim TEC chairman leftist Austine Enabulele who officially opened this year activities of EDOCSO

Indeed at the end of the summit,leaders were surely ready for the year’s activities going forward,to better the Nigeria Society

EDOCSO CELEBRATE WORLD HUMAN RIGHTS WEEK

EDO CIVIL SOCIETY ORGANISATIONS EDOCSO CELEBRATES 2023 WORLD HUMAN RIGHTS WEEK

The annual celebration which is observed on 10th December every year, a day which the United Nations General Assembly adopted in 1948 as the Universal Declaration of Human Rights. It’s a day set aside for all human defenders and people all over the world to celebrate themselves and the need to stand up for own rights and that of others, to uphold the rights that protect us all and to promote human rights through education.

The human rights week started with a protest march with leadership ably led by the interim TEC chairman leftist Austine Enabulele and members of Edo Civil Society Organisations in large numbers marching through various streets to the offices of the Independent Corrupt Practices and Other Related Matters Commission (ICPC) and Economic and Financial Crimes Commission (EFCC), where they were received by the head of legal unit of ICPC Barr. Dennis Nnaemeka and his EFCC counterpart, Mr. Kanu Idagu who is the zonal commander EFCC Benin zonal headquarters respectively.

The purpose of the protest was to draw the attention of the various anti graft agencies to stop the selective prosecutions of suspects, the group with various inscriptions on their banners and placards read as follow ‘Nigerians are not impressed with your fight against corruption!’ ‘Nigerians are Suffering’ ‘equal energy on Yahoo Boys should be channelled in the fight against corrupt Politicians’ and many others.

The group also express their worries in the way and manner in which petitions are being handled.

The leadership of the two anti graft agencies thanked the group for their peaceful protest and promise to look into the various complaints and get back within a short period of time, they also called for more collaborations and promised to support the fight against corruption, they assured that all petitions will be looked into.

DAY 2

In the day two of the world human rights week celebration, EDOCSO also provided free medical health check and preliminary treatment for members of the public who came from far and near benefitted from the free service.

The purpose of the free health check is to give back to the society also to help residents who cannot afford the public and private medical services which is aimed at helping lower the risks of illness and identifying any early signs of health issues.

DAY 3

The world human rights day commemoration climaxed the week long celebration which held with presentation of awards to deserving personalities. The event featured two guest speakers. Dr. Moses Oshegbu a health officer from the Federal Neuro-psychiatric hospital spoke on the topic MENTAL HEALTH – EFFECT OF DRUG ABUSE while M.A Adamu Ph.D. assistant commander, narcotics NDLEA Benin zone also elightened on the topic DRUG ABUSE, A SOCIETAL PROBLEM AND POSSIBLE SOLUTIONS.

Awards and cash donations were also presented to some well deserved citizens who have contributed immensely to their communities and the country in general,
